The amine and carboxylic acid groups of carnitine are the key groups for OCTN2 to recognize it, and the hydroxyl group of carnitine is esterified by acyl derivatives and does not hinder the recognition effect of OCTN2, indicating that OCTN2 has high substrate diversity and adaptability and is able to process a variety of acylcarnitines [162]
